Transaction f7510318e109d765506c916cf0108b99b5177fb8a441611294cebe88a91d2131

1 Input
2 Outputs
  • f7510318e109d765506c916cf0108b99b5177fb8a441611294cebe88a91d2131:0
  • value  50000000
    address  3JYDjMshz6n9nDCMNN5R6NeHoUbzF8Nqg1
  • f7510318e109d765506c916cf0108b99b5177fb8a441611294cebe88a91d2131:1
  • value  2739379
    address  35NGMkxEZrhBp2awh7RCfFYFsXhREFReJC